This is for the ultimate Agatha Christie lover. She wrote 66 detective novels, 15 short story collections, 6 romance novels under Mary Westmacott, and published 17 plays on stage. This list does not include any of her unpublished works. Finishing this in completion gives you the ultimate bragging rights.

I think it depends on the kind of mystery you like with where to start:
If you enjoy locked room- And Then There Were None
If you enjoy a big twisty end- Murder of Rodger Ackroyd
If you like closed cases with a gradual reveal- Five Little Pigs
If you like serial killer mysteries- The ABC Murders
If you want to read about a race to stop a murder before the “accidental brushes with death” worsen- Peril at End House
If you like love affairs ending in poison- Sad Cypress
If you love short stories that aren’t all about murder - The Labors of Hercules
If you want something that is atmospheric and on a beach vacay but also murdery - Evil Under the Sun
If you want Clue the game but in book form with twists and a carnival on an estate - Dead Man’s Folly
